Output 15296113cc5ec9ec47aa188717d0d1f8e68af1d4e8d15ff2b167a7a46b7d0354:0

value
7702546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66a658669efdb634f3c1fcc9496ecbaf53842d50 OP_EQUAL
address
MHFvRsXsC7KscaeuginPQDf2yZowjdwNUU
transaction
15296113cc5ec9ec47aa188717d0d1f8e68af1d4e8d15ff2b167a7a46b7d0354
spent
true